dc.description.abstract Forest cover change analysis between 1973 and 2003 was conducted in Banja Woreda. Awi zone, ~mhara region using remote sensing and geographic information system (GIS) supported with field verifications. Information was extracted from various Satellite images and different digital maps. Tho objectives of this study were to detect tho extent and rate of forest cover cl1ange over the last 30 years. Three dates of Landsat image data of Ille 1973, 1986 era 2003 were used to produce land cover map in general and forest cover ma'J;i in particular. NOVI image differencing and post-classification comparison change detection methods were employed. In addition to this, household levels of socioeconomic data were used in explaining the causes of forest cover changes in the study area . • ' Abstract The results show that during the last 30 years, forest cover declined from 6044 ha in 1973 to 2855.9 ha in 7986 and 2446.9 ha in the year 2003. The annual rate of forest cover change between 1973 and 2003 was 120 ha/year. The socio-economic factors like population growth, me demand for the expansion of agricuftural land, fuel wood and construction materials were the major driving forces for the observed forest cover changes.
